Trials held during Oct. 1826 in the New York Court of Oyer and Terminer for conspiracy to defraud the Morris Canal and Banking Company, the Fulton Bank, and others.
"Mr. Butler's speech, as counsel for Mr. Barker": p. [75]-153.
Continued by: The speeches of Mr. Jacob Barker and his counsel, on the trials for conspiracy, with documents relating thereto. New-York : Printed by William A. Mercein, 1826. ([4] p., p. [155]-324)
